Health Concerns Raised

It should however not go unnoticed that there are a few concerns raised about the fact that Vaping involves inhalation of a certain chemical vapor directly into the lungs without necessarily being aware of the composition of the vapor. This is a valid concern that e-cig manufacturers will be better placed at addressing and it is not unusual that at one point or another, they will address it.  Another concern is the composition of liquid nicotine because the product has not been in the market for very long.  These are however expected to be addressed as soon as the FDA compiles the regulations for use of the e-cigs.

The fact that E-cigs decrease the effects that second hand smoke has on even non-smokers means that they may just be an overall healthy alternative to the traditional cigarettes.
